MEMO — Sales Leads Only

Effective immediately, hiring in the Coastal Accounts division is frozen. No exceptions, no backfills without sign-off from Dara Quennel. Open requisitions are pulled as of Friday. Pipeline commitments stand; redistribute coverage among current reps. Do not discuss externally or with candidates already in process — recruiting will handle those conversations. Questions go to your regional director, not HR directly. The rationale is outlined in the confidential note below.

confidential, kaweg-tawef: The western region missed its Ralvan quota by 57.6 percent last quarter. Framirix Holdings plans to lower the Eliox list price by 24.6 percent in January. The board signed off on a budget of $446.6 million for Project Zorvan. The renewal with Ralvanox Freight closes at $283.1 million a year, 20.2 percent below the last contract.

## Configuration

The Ordersafe service implements soft deletes on the `orders` table via a `retired_at` column; rows are never physically removed during a release window. Set `SOFT_DELETE_RETENTION_DAYS` (default 90) and `PURGE_CRON` in the environment before deploying. Purge jobs report to the Millbrook audit service, which requires an authenticated connection, so the env file must define that credential on the following line.

env line for fahap-hagug: ARCHIVE_KEY3=cf9

Hi team,

Before I hand off the 3.2 release, please note the humidity sensor drift reported on Verdana controllers in the Elmbrook trial site. Drift exceeds 4% after roughly ten days of continuous operation; firmware 3.2.1 adds an automatic recalibration cycle every 72 hours. Support should advise growers to install 3.2.1 and trigger a manual recalibration once. The hotfix bundle must be verified before distribution, so I'm including the signing key used for the 3.2.1 packages below.

release key, fahof-yagap: bky3_m5d

## Build Provenance: Dependency Pinning at Tallowgate

All packages consumed by the Ostrel build system are pinned to exact versions recorded in a signed lockfile. Support staff handling provenance questions should confirm that the customer's reported version matches the lockfile snapshot, not the upstream registry. Floating ranges are prohibited; any deviation indicates a tampered or hand-edited manifest and should be escalated. Each lockfile snapshot is associated with the trace token shown below.

build token for fahip-hawip: htk4_cea5